### Stale prices after catalog updates

If Marrowfield's storefront keeps showing old prices, the usual culprit is the Ledgerline cache not getting its invalidation events. Check the event relay first — it silently drops messages when its queue backs up. A manual purge of the affected SKU range usually fixes things. You can fire that purge via the admin API; authenticate with the bearer token below.

login token, yajeg-fawif: eyJhbGciOiJIUzI1NiIsInR5cCI6IkpXVCJ9.eyJzdWIiOiIEdPQYnZXaZIn0.HSRTnYZBx0Qc

## Env Vars — Payment Retries

Tollbridge retries failed charges up to three times. Each retry reuses an idempotency key so customers are never double-billed. Support: if a merchant reports duplicate charges, check the retry worker logs first. The worker signs its idempotency keys with a shared secret, set in the env file on the line below.

vault entry, fadup-tagag: RELAY_SECRET8=2fd92179

## Deployment

Hey reviewer — AddrSnap ships as a single bundle plus a tiny edge function. Deploys go through the Fenwick pipeline; merges to main auto-push to staging, prod needs a manual promote. Nothing exotic, but watch the cache headers. The widget reads its runtime settings from the following configuration values.

config for tagaf-bawif:
[norok]
host = norok.ordinworks.local
user = norok_svc
database = norok_prod